Olamide’s “Unruly” Hits 100 MILLION Streams on Spotify

As the undisputed GOAT of Nigerian hip-hop, Olamide has reached another remarkable milestone.

His album “Unruly” has achieved a record 100 million streams, marking a significant accomplishment.

This album is now his second to reach this milestone, following closely behind his previous album “Carpe Diem.”

With this achievement, “Unruly” becomes the third Nigerian hip-hop album to surpass 100 million streams. Olamide holds two of these records, with the first being “Carpe Diem,” and the third being Odumodublvck’s “Eziokwu.”
